Earthbound Serenity brings the grounding calm of nature into modern interior design. This emerging design trend builds on spa inspired minimalism while introducing warmer tones, tactile materials, and organic textures that foster emotional well-being. Inspired by elements like stone, sand, and water, Earthbound Serenity encourages slower living through thoughtful material selection, natural finishes, and a cohesive earth tone color palette.
The Mood: Calm, Grounded, and Restorative
At its core, Earthbound Serenity is about creating interiors that feel balanced and centering. Soft curves, rounded silhouettes, and subtle transitions between light and color mirror forms found in nature, such as shorelines and eroded stone.
This design philosophy treats the built environment as a place of restoration. By reducing visual noise and emphasizing harmony, Earthbound Serenity transforms everyday spaces into calming sanctuaries; supporting everything from spa like bathroom ideas to tranquil living areas and serene bedroom design inspired by nature.
The Materials: Organic Texture with Modern Performance
Materials play a big role in Earthbound Serenity. This design approach favors surfaces that feel authentic, tactile, and grounded, drawing inspiration from stone, wood, and mineral textures. Soft surface movement, matte finishes, and tonal variation work together to diffuse light and create a calming, restorative experience, making earthy tile and stone inspired surfaces a natural fit.

The Palette: Earth Tones Inspired by Nature
Earth tone color palettes within Earthbound Serenity draw directly from the natural environment. Warm neutrals and grounded hues establish a sense of calm, while subtle color variation adds depth without overwhelming the space.
Common palette elements include:
- Soft beiges, clays, and sand-inspired neutrals
- Driftwood tones and warm greiges
- Muted greens and airy blues that introduce a gentle coastal influence
Rather than relying on contrast, this palette builds visual interest through tonal harmony, creating interiors that feel cohesive, timeless, and effortlessly serene.
